Unit Overview:
Join our 24-bed Neurosurgical Unit where you'll care for a diverse and complex patient population, including:
- Post-operative craniotomies, AVMs, and tumor resections.
- Cervical, thoracic, and lumbar spine surgeries.
- Patients with hemorrhagic and ischemic strokes as part of our Comprehensive Stroke Program.
- A high volume of cervical and spinal surgery cases, along with medical overflow patients.
As part of the Aurora Neuroscience Innovation Institute (ANII), our unit provides exposure to the latest neurosurgical techniques and cutting-edge care.
